Is there any danger to washing engine bay on a Yaris? I have read the best way is cover alternator and to spray simple green on cold engine and let it sit 10 minutes or so then gently wash with a wash mitt and car soap then rinse with a gentle mist spray from nozzle. This all sounds pretty safe and logical but looking at my engine bay there are so many nooks and crannies water can get into like under fire wall and around fender wells and wasn't sure if there is any danger on shorting anything out.
